Headlights and A/C weakening during braking
My brothers LS400 (1st gen about 160K) has started up with this new problem. Whenever you brake the headlights dim, not hard braking, even if you push just enough to get the brake lights to come on, they dim. And with the A/C on the fan will slow way down while braking... then speed right back up. Does this sound like an alternator problem? He just replaced his battery with one he bought at Costco. I ran a search and found nothing like this... the dimming is not rpm sensitive. Any help would be appreciated!

Theres a problem with the ground and the battery terminals. I know this because I had the same problem with my SC and OLT told me the solution. What I did is just take apart the battery terminals and clean them out. Ever since then its been working fine. Clean the battery terminals, they are corroded.
